From Tumor Marker to Congestion Indicator: The Expanding Role of CA‐125 in Heart Failure and Beyond

open access: yesHealth Science Reports, Volume 9, Issue 3, March 2026.
ABSTRACT Background and Aims To evaluate the transition of Carbohydrate antigen 125 (CA‐125) from an ovarian tumor marker to a versatile indicator of systemic congestion and fluid overload. Methods A literature review (1984–2025) was conducted using PubMed, Scopus, and Web of Science. Keywords included “CA‐125,” “systemic congestion,” and related terms.

Diagnostic Value of Heparin‐Binding Protein (HBP) in Pulmonary Infection After Radical Surgery for Lung Cancer: A Retrospective Study

open access: yesHealth Science Reports, Volume 9, Issue 3, March 2026.
ABSTRACT Background and Aims Heparin‐binding protein (HBP) has the potential clinical utility in the early diagnosis and prognosis evaluation of infectious diseases. We aimed to assess the early diagnostic value of HBP in combination with other biomarkers for detecting pulmonary infection post‐surgery.
